Driss Chraïbi
Driss Chraïbi (1926–2007) was a Moroccan writer, novelist and journal of biological chemistry.
Also recorded as Driss Chraibi.
Overview
Born at El Jadida in 1926, died at Valence in 2007.
In detail
Driss Chraïbi studied at Lycée Lyautey. the recorded working language is French.
The field of work recorded is novel, children's literature and radio broadcasting.
Employment is recorded with Laval University.
Distinctions recorded are Franco-Arabic Friendship Award.
